About This Item
Very Good. [SIGNED ASSOCIATION] Tempe, AZ: Arizona Historical Foundation, 2003. Tall hardcover in pictorial dust jacket. First Edition. ISBN 0910152195. 230, (2) pages illustrated throughout with b/w plates. SIGNED with short inscription on title page by photo editor (and the photographer/Senator's son) Michael Goldwater to former (and censured) S.C. Gov. Mark Sanford. Minor shelf wear otherwise very good condition; no owner marking, NOT EX-LIBRARY. (pc)
